A new patented laser twin sensor using optical triangulation principles that is believed to be ideal for high accuracy and measurement applications desiring a high frequency rate such as measuring thickness of very thin coating, has been introduced by Sensors-95 b.v. of Heerlen, The Netherlands (Plate 4).

Designed for tight spots and demanding industrial applications, the compact and rugged Selcom/DynaVision Laser Twin Sensor (LTS) claims to resolve surface thickness variations as fine as 0.0071µm when averaged at 100Hz. It is capable of measurement rates up to 500kHz in real-life industrial settings.

Other benefits claimed for the new non-contact LTS include its small spot size of 30 micrometers in diameter, a large observation angle of 43° at stand-off, the ability to optimise contour tracking with sharp increases in object height and its capability to measure both on frosted and furbished surfaces. An internal feedback loop also automatically adjusts for differences in light intensity due to an object's colour or texture by varying power to the laser diode.

The LTS emits a single laser beam from a laser diode that strikes the object's surface, reflecting a spot through twin imaging optics onto two position sensitive detectors (PSDs). If the reflected spot on one PSD is obscured by a change in the object's surface, the other PSD will see it. Intensity variations within the laser spot are also compensated for by using the two PSDs and lateral sensitivity of the sensor is greatly improved as well.

Applications include measurement of critical surfaces, reference thickness measurement, layer thickness, differential thickness measurement in various industries, differential profile measurement, imbalance measurement, alignment control, material deforming, amplitude measurement and numerous others.
